domingo, 29 de janeiro de 2012

Proibir Palavrões

Bom eu estou fazendo um server, e então eu resolvi fazer um sisteminha que proibi o player a falar palavrões, fiz ele, ele ficou bem simplesinho, mas funciona! =)

Bom primeiramente já até a pasta data/talkaction, abra o arquivo Talkactions.xml e adicione esta tag:

<talkaction words="porra;caralho;cu;merda;buceta" event="script" value="proibido.lua"/>
Repare que você pode adicionar os palavrões que você quiser... =)

Agora vá até a pasta Scripts dentro da pasta Talkaction, faça um script chamado proibido.lua e coloque isso dentro:
function onSay(cid, words, param)
local time = 10 -- Tempo que ele ficará com outra outfit e muted! (em segundos)
local life = 15 -- Quantidade de vida que o player perderá!
doSendAnimatedText
(getPlayerPosition(cid), "Hey man, this is forbidden!", 19)
doPlayerSendTextMessage
(cid, 23, "Now you are muted and other outfit for "..time.." seconds!")
doCreatureAddHealth
(cid, -life)
doSetMonsterOutfit
(cid, "Bug", time*1000)
doMutePlayer
(cid, time*1000)
return TRUEend
É isso ai, abraços... =) 

Nenhum comentário:

Postar um comentário